The Deuk Plasma Rhizotomy Minimally Invasive Relief The Deuk Plasma Rhizotomy represents a significant advancement in the treatment of spinal conditions, offering patients a minimally invasive alternative to traditional surgical methods. This innovative procedure is particularly effective for those suffering from nerve-related back pain, such as radiculopathy, where nerve roots are compressed or irritated. As a less invasive option, the Deuk Plasma Rhizotomy aims to reduce recovery time, minimize discomfort, and decrease overall risks associated with open spinal surgeries.
At its core, the procedure involves the use of plasma technology to precisely target and ablate problematic nerve tissues. During the process, a specialized device delivers a controlled plasma arc to the affected nerve roots. This action effectively disrupts the transmission of pain signals, providing immediate relief and promoting healing by reducing inflammation and nerve irritation. The targeted nature of the treatment ensures that surrounding tissues are preserved, which is a crucial advantage over more invasive surgeries.
One of the key benefits of the Deuk Plasma Rhizotomy is its minimally invasive approach. The procedure is typically performed through small incisions or even percutaneously, often under local anesthesia or sedation. This means patients experience less postoperative pain, shorter hospital stays, and a quicker return to daily activities. For many, the entire procedure can be completed within an hour, making it an attractive option for those seeking prompt relief without the risks associated with open back surgery.
The Deuk Plasma Rhizotomy is particularly suitable for patients with disc herniations, facet joint pain, or nerve root compression that has not responded well to conservative treatments such as physical therapy, medications, or injections. It offers a targeted solution that addresses the root cause of nerve irritation without the need for removing large sections of bone or disc material. This precision minimizes the potential for complications like instability or scarring, which can sometimes occur with more aggressive surgical interventions.
Post-procedure, patients often report significant pain relief within days, with many experiencing sustained benefits over months or even years. Moreover, the procedure’s minimally invasive nature means that the risk of complications such as infection or nerve damage is considerably reduced. Nevertheless, like all medical treatments, it requires an assessment by a qualified spine specialist to determine suitability based on individual health conditions and specific spinal issues.
